60 missing kids rescued in Florida in largest child rescue operation in U.S. history

Summary by NBC 6 South Florida
Dozens of missing children were rescued and eight suspects were arrested in a massive operation in the Tampa Bay area, Florida officials said. At a news conference Monday morning, Florida Attorney General James Uthmeier and U.S. Marshal William Berger announced that 60 missing children in Central Florida were rescued as part of “Operation Dragon Eye.” Additionally, eight defendants were arrested...
